New Brain Scan May Predict Alzheimer's

webmd.com

A new imaging technique that measures the random motion of water within the brain may prove useful for detecting early signs of alzheimer's disease.

New Combo Analyses Spinal Fluid With MRI May Early Predict Alzheimer's - QualityPoint Technologies

qualitypointtech.net — “Alzheimer's Disease may be early diagnosed based on spinal fluid samples combined with brain scans according to new research. This new approach to symptom identification could allow scientists to test treatments or preventions far earlier in the disease, when they could be more effective. In 2006, there were 26.6 million sufferers worldwide. Alzheimer's is predicted to affect 1 in 85 people globally by 2050.
